Premiership Rugby Limited have confirmed that Sunday’s scheduled fixture between Leicester Tigers and Wasps has been cancelled.
Its been announced today that administrators have been appointed for Wasps Holdings Limited and the company has ceased trading.
Tigers have said that they are looking into the implications of the cancellation and whether they can fill the gaps in the season with alternative fixtures.
The next Gallagher Premiership home game is now against London Irish on Sunday 27th November at 3.00 pm.
There are also two home games for the Leicester Tigers’ women’s team in November, both at Mattioli Woods Welford Road.
Tigers host Loughborough Town Ladies on Saturday 5th November and Harrogate Ladies on Saturday 19th November in Women’s Championship North.
